Reverse description Central vignette presents two traditionally attired Ceylonese figures — a male and a female — rendered in intaglio, set within an ornamental guilloché border. Inscriptions in Sinhala and Tamil script appear in panels at the top and bottom margins, flanked by the numeral "100" at each corner. The English legend "CENTRAL BANK OF CEYLON" and denomination panel are printed across the upper and lower portions respectively.
